How to Convert Degree to Minute

1 degree = 60 minutes

Minute = Degree × 60

Example: 356° × 60 = 21360'

Reverse Conversion

To convert minutes back to degrees:

  • Remember, 1 minute equals 0.0166667 degrees.
  • To convert 21360' to°, multiply 21360 x 0.0166667, resulting in 356°.

About these units

Degree: The degree (°) is a non-SI unit of plane angle defined as 1/360 of a full rotation.It is accepted for use with the SI due to its long-standing practical importance in navigation, surveying, engineeri...

Minute: An arcminute (minute of arc) is 1/60 of a degree.It is used in astronomy, optics, navigation, geodesy, and surveying for small angular measurements.
